Here's a link to All Ears' page on the DDE. It's now called the Tables in Wonderland card. It's pretty awesome. It's $60 every year for AP holders. You can't use it with the DDP or the DDDP, but you can use it when buying a meal OOP at a sitdown restaurant. It's a 20% discount, which basically means your tip is essentially free (assuming you tip 20%). The tip is included. It's a nice feature, especially when you are paying OOP. We no longer use the dining plan since the TIW card gets us a good discount.

Yes, you can use your voucher numbers to purchase it.
I don't have a phone number for them, but you can get information at www.disneyworld.com. It is $60 but you'll want to order it either one month out or closer for a pickup at WDW. When you order it they put an expiry date on it around the time you ordered it. For example, I wanted one for our September 08 trip so I called at the end of August. They must have processed it in September because it has a 10/31/2009 expiry. My point is to not order it too far in advance so you can get two trips out of it. :)
